自行研发软件情况说明.pdfVIP

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

自行研发软件情况说明

1.软件是怎样样开发出来的

【转贴】最终补充一点东西,一个软件项目研发的设计流程是怎

样的呢?以通常标准的设计方法为例,(不过笔者喜爱快速原型法)。

第一个步骤是市场调研,技术和市场要结合才能体现最大价值。

其次个步骤是需求分析,这个阶段需要出三样东西,用户视图,数据

词典和用户操作手册。

用户视图是该软件用户(包括终端用户和管理用户)所能看到的

页面样式,这里面包含了许多操作方面的流程和条件。数据词典是

指明数据规律关系并加以整理的东东,完成了数据词典,数据库的设

计就完成了一半多。

用户操作手册是指明白操作流程的说明书。请留意,用户操作

流程和用户视图是由需求打算的,因而应当在软件设计之前完成,完

成这些,就为程序研发供应了约束和准绳,很圆满太多公司都不是

这样做的,因果颠倒,顺序不分,开发工作和实际需求往往因而产

生隔阂脱节的现象。

需求分析,除了以上工作,笔者以为作为项目设计者应当完整的

做出项目的性能需求说明书,由于往往性能需求只要懂技术的人才

可能理解,这就需要技术专家和需求方(客户或公司市场部门)能

够有真正的沟通和了解。第三个步骤是概要设计,将系统功能模块

初步划分,并给出合理的研发流程和资源要求。

作为快速原型设计方法,完成概要设计就可以进入编码阶段了,

1

通常采纳这种方法是由于涉及的研发任务属于新领域,技术主管人

员一上来无法给出明确的具体设计说明书,但是并不是说具体设计

说明书不重要,现实上快速原型法在完成原型代码后,依据评测结果

和阅历教训的总结,还要重新进行具体设计的步骤。第四个步骤是

具体设计,这是考验技术专家设计思维的重要关卡,具体设计说明书

应当把详细的模块以最洁净的方式(黑箱结构)供应给编码者,

使得系统全体模块化达到最大;一份好的具体设计说明书,可以使

编码的简单性减低到最低,实际上,严格的讲具体设计说明书应当

把每个函数的每个参数的定义都精精细细的供应出来,从需求分析到

概要设计到完成具体设计说明书,一个软件项目就应当说完成了一

半了。

换言之,一个大型软件系统在完成了一半的时候,其实还没有

开头一行代码工作。那些把作软件的程序员简洁理解为写代码的,

就从根子上犯了错误了。

第五个步骤是编码,在规范化的研发流程中,编码工作在整个项

目流程里最多不会超过1/2,通常在1/3的时间,所谓磨刀不误砍

柴功,设计过程完成的好,编码效率就会极大提高,编码时不同模

块之间的进度协调和协作是最需要当心的,或许一个小模块的问题就

可能影响了全体进度,让许多程序员因而被迫停下工作等待,这种

问题在许多研发过程中都消失过。编码时的相互沟通和应急的处理

手段都是相当重要的,对于程序员而言,bug永远存在,你必需永

久面对这个问题,大名鼎鼎的微软,可曾有连续三个月不发补丁的时

2

候吗?从来没有!第六个步骤是测试测试有许多种:根据测试执

行方,可以分为内部测试和外部测试根据测试范围,可以分为模块

测试和全体联调根据测试条件,可以分为正常操作状况测试和特别

状况测试根据测试的输入范围,可以分为全掩盖测试和抽样测试以

上都很好理解,不再解释。

总之,测试同样是项目研发中一个相当重要的步骤,对于一个大

型软件,3个月到1年的外部测试都是正常的,由于永久都会又不

行预料的问题存在。完成测试后,完成验收并完成最终的一些关心

文档,全体项目才算告一段落,当然日后少不了升级,修补等等工

作,只需不是想通过一锤子买卖骗钱,就要不停的跟踪软件的运营情

况并持续修补升级,晓得这个软件被彻底淘汰为止。

2.自行开发的软件能否确认未无形资产

《企业会计原则第6号——无形资产》要求对企业进行的讨论开

发项目,应当区分讨论阶段与开发阶段分别进行核算。对于讨论阶段

的收入,全部费用化计入当期损益;开发阶段收入符合资本化条件的

资本化计入无形资产成本,不符合资本化条件的费用化计入当期损益。

(一)讨论阶段收入的确认与计量。讨论,是指为了猎取并理解

新的科学或技术学问而进行的独创性的有方案的调查。讨论阶段是探

究性的,是为进一步的开发活动进

文档评论(0)

151****5730 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档